Subject: [PATCH v2 1/7] ARM: dts: sti: ensure unique unit-address in stih407-clock
Date: Fri, 11 Feb 2022 19:16:08 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220211181614.683497-2-avolmat@me.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20220211181614.683497-1-avolmat@me.com>

Move quadfs and a9-mux clocks nodes into clockgen nodes so
that they can get the reg property from the parent node and
ensure only one node has the address.
